TED Talks has become a worldwide phenomenon attended by many at its conferences, TEDx community-based events, TED.com, and YouTube videos. Previous studies have delved into TED Talks' impact in the educational sector, as it has been used by many educators and students alike in the classroom. Utilizing a qualitative exploratory approach, this study examined the TED enterprise from an audience perspective particularly for its ability to inspire, motivate, and influence people to make changes in their lives and ultimately, the world around them. TED's tagline is: "Ideas worth spreading" with a goal of changing the world. The findings of this study suggest that TED is indeed influencing the lives of people who engage with the talks whether they attend the live events or interact with TED Talks in an online platform. Findings also suggest that people from all walks of life use TED for multiple purposes ranging from professional use, entrepreneurial endeavors, knowledge and learning, and networking.
